Nigeria Decides 2023: INEC Is Sole Determinant Of Mode Of Collating, Transmitting Results – Court

Justice Emeka Nwite of the Federal High Court Abuja on Friday held that only the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) is empowered by law to determine the mode of collating and transmitting election results. Fix BVAS challenges before rescheduled guber poll, LP guber candidate, Alex Otti tells INEC

The Labour Party governorship candidate in Abia State, Alex Otti, has appealed to the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) to sort challenges with the Bimodal Voter Accreditation System (BVAS) before the March 18 governorship and state assembly elections. INEC To Appeal Judgement Allowing Use Of Temporary Voter Cards To Vote

The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) has said indicated plans to appeal a court judgement granting the request of two plaintiffs to use their temporary voter cards (TVCs). Court orders INEC to allow two Nigerians vote using Temporary Voters Card

The Federal High Court, Abuja on Thursday, ordered the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) to allow two voters to use Temporary Voter Cards (TVCs) in the March 18 governorship and state houses of assembly elections. Lagos: Sanwo-Olu Condemns Ethnic Bigotry, Thuggery

Babajide Sanwoolu, the governor of Lagos State, has condemned the act of thuggery and ethnic bigotry that has became more amplified in Lagos State in the lead up to the general election.
